Transitioning from Resort to Park
The journey from a tranquil winter haven resort to the bustling energy of a Disney park is designed to be effortless. Many travelers opt for on-site Disney accommodations, which offer the distinct advantage of Extra Magic Hours. This perk allows guests to experience popular attractions with significantly shorter lines before the parks open to the general public, providing a strategic advantage that enhances the entire day. Alternatively, the robust transportation network, including monorails and buses, ensures a quick and comfortable transfer, making it easy to move between the serene environment of the hotel and the vibrant atmosphere of the parks without any logistical stress.
Crafting the Itinerary: Balance and Variety
A successful winter escape to Disney World is not solely about the parks; it is about crafting a balanced itinerary that incorporates rest and recreation. Savvy travelers build a schedule that alternates high-energy park days with more relaxed activities, such as enjoying a poolside cabana or exploring local dining scenes near the resorts. This rhythm prevents burnout and ensures that the magic of Disney remains fresh and exciting. Planning ahead for character dining experiences, shows, and evening fireworks provides a framework for the days while leaving room for spontaneous discoveries that often become the most cherished memories.
Utilize dining reservations well in advance to secure spots at popular restaurants.
Check the park calendar for special events like holiday festivals or seasonal fireworks.
Pack layers for cooler mornings and evenings, even in winter.
Download the My Disney Experience app for real-time updates on wait times.
Consider purchasing Park Hopper tickets for flexibility between multiple parks.
Schedule at least one pool day to recharge between park adventures.
